sounds like you have a shorted coil in your ballast, i would open it up and see if there is any burn damage then plug it in with the cover off and see if you have a spark (be carefull not to touch the ballast when its on).
Next get a multimeter and test the coil to ground and see if there is a short, if its shorted get a new ballast.